Machar will not return home unless Juba demilitarized

South Sudan opposition leader Dr. Riek Machar arrivign at Juba International Airport on April 26th 2016 (File/Supplied/Nyamilepedia)

August 30th 2019 (Nyamilepedia) – South Sudan’s First Vice-President designate and main armed opposition leader Dr. Riek Machar Teny will not return to Juba unless the capital is demilitarized, an aide allied to him said.

President Kiir and Machar signed a revitalized version of a 2015 peace deal to end the ongoing civil war in the country.

Under the deal, Machar would return to Juba and take up his previous role as First Vice-President. The capital Juba is supposed to be demilitarized prior to Machar’s return to Juba.

However, as dateline looms for the formation of the unity government, the main armed opposition group has ruled out Machar’s return to Juba without the town being demilitarized first.

“He will not return to Juba for the government formation if the capital is not demilitarized,” the official said. “It is the most important part of the agreement and the stability for the government that is due to be formed in November lies with it.”
